After 750 miles of ownership I thought I would do something I’ve seen a couple of others do and drill an inspection hole into the bell housing of the compensator. As you know, most already have an inspection or breathing hole but it’s on the opposite end of where the rollers can be partially seen and part of the reason for this modification was to do something I’d seen Phil have some people experiment with, which is to squirt silicon grease or spray onto the rollers to extend their life.
Having only done 750 miles I wasn’t really concerned about wear at this point and running my fingers around the inside of the existing inspection hole showed not even a hint of rubbery powder.
Once I’d done the inspection hole on the other side, the story changed dramatically. While I cannot see the rollers themselves due to the retaining disk, there are gaps around it where I can see the outsides of the concave “pockets” the rollers live in. Each one was black from traces of rubber deposits in the middle of the concave sections (which surprised me a little bit as I would have expected the forces to be on the sides but I now have a better understanding of how the rubbers get squeezed during operation.)
The amount of rubber was more than I would have expected, more than a smear certainly, but seemed borderline within reason with a life of 5,000 miles (which is the figure I have in my head - a figure that’s far too short hence wishing to extend with the silicone!)
I then proceeded to squirt silicone spray into the pockets when, I guess moved by the spray, a 1/4” chunk of rubber came out! As big as could have fit between the cover and pocket gap so who knows if there are bigger chunks floating around in there!
Another surprising thing is I had the front of the car on ramps, so all the spray should have just poured right back out. I sprayed 1/3 to 1/2 of the can into the compensator and only a few drops leaked back out, potentially being absorbed by what would have to be a significant amount of rubber dust.
My car is one of the last off the line this year and it’s disappointing to see these longevity issues still present. Signs are at least one of my rollers has failed already and others are wearing fast (and will only wear faster).
I don’t know what other people’s experience has been but if I lose drive before a few thousand miles I plan on making a heck of a stink!
I’ll update with pictures but highly recommend this modification. Takes 15 minutes, 5 minutes to lube, and if it can add a few thousand miles to the rollers’ life well worth the time to lube them up every month or two. I will keep you posted on the rollers so you can reach your own conclusions.
P.S. don’t worry if you can’t lube all the way to the back or equally, just drown the area, get the car level again and idle for a few minutes and it will work it’s way across all pockets front to back.
